Grotte du Jugement Dernier

Behind the abbey lie moody caves, originally a place of pagan worship and then part of Brantôme’s first 8th-century monastic complex. Their most famous feature is a 15th-century rock frieze thought to depict the Last Judgment. The basic ticket also includes entrance to a small gallery displaying the work of the "spiritualism" painter Fernand Desmoulin.

Pay extra to add a visit to the abbey bell tower or a guided tour of the village.
